The problems that foundation damage repair services aim to solve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common signs indicating the need for repair include u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self, and gaps around door frames. Left unaddressed, these issues can lead to more severe structural damage, increased repair costs, and safety concerns. Repair services help mitigate these risks by restoring the foundation’s stability, preventing further deterioration, and preserving the property’s value.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Akron,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Damage Repair Costs - The cost typically ranges from $2,500 to $7,000 for common repairs like wall stabilization or minor underpinning. Larger projects, such as extensive foundation rebuilding, can exceed $15,000. Variations depend on the extent of damage and local conditions.
Repair Method Expenses - Techniques such as pier and beam or slabjacking usually fall within $3,000 to $10,000. More complex methods like full foundation replacement can cost significantly more, often over $20,000. Costs are influenced by the repair approach and property size.
Material and Labor Costs - Material prices for foundation repair can range from $1,000 to $5,000, with labor adding another $1,500 to $5,000. The total expense depends on the materials used and the complexity of the repair process.
Additional Cost Factors - Factors such as soil conditions, accessibility, and property size impact repair costs, which can vary widely.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on the unique requirements of each project. No discounts or guarantees are implied in typical pricing ranges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Signs may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ors or wind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How is foundation damage typically repaired? Repair methods often involve stabilizing the foundation with techniques such as piering, underpinning, or slabjacking, performed by local specialists.
Can foundation damage be prevented? While some causes like soil movement are natural, proper drainage and maintaining soil stability around the foundation can help reduce the risk of damage.
